Mount Holly Springs is a charming small town in Pennsylvania that offers a variety of outdoor activities suitable for families and individuals looking to explore the natural beauty of the area. One of the main attractions is the South Mountain, which provides numerous trails for hiking and nature walks. The trails vary in difficulty, making them accessible for all ages. Exploring these paths can lead to breathtaking views and a chance to observe local wildlife.

For those who enjoy water activities, the nearby Yellow Breeches Creek is a popular destination for fishing, kayaking, and tubing. The creek is known for its clear waters and scenic surroundings, providing a serene environment for a family picnic or a quiet day by the water. It’s a great spot to unwind while enjoying the sounds of nature.

Just a short drive from Mount Holly Springs, approximately 15 minutes, is the Kings Gap Environmental Education Center. This facility offers educational programs and workshops focused on environmental stewardship. The surrounding area features additional hiking trails and scenic overlooks that are perfect for a family day out. The center also hosts seasonal events that highlight the local ecosystem.

For a more relaxed outing, families can visit the Mount Holly Springs Community Park, which features playgrounds, sports fields, and picnic areas. This park is ideal for a leisurely afternoon where kids can play while adults enjoy the shade of the trees. The community often holds events here, fostering a sense of connection among residents and visitors alike.

In the fall, the region transforms into a canvas of vibrant autumn colors, making it an excellent time for scenic drives along the backroads. The changing leaves provide ample opportunities for photography and enjoying the outdoors.

If you’re up for a bit of a drive, around 30 minutes away is the Appalachian Trail, which offers some of the best hiking experiences in the area. Various access points allow you to explore different segments of this famous trail, making it suitable for day hikes or longer adventures.
